Making the News: Journalism and News Cultures in Europe
4
 
 
Making the News: Journalism and News Cultures in EuropeMaking the News provides a cross-national perspective on key features of journalism and news-making cultures and the changing media landscape in contemporary Europe. .
Focusing on the key trends, practices and issues in contemporary journalism and news cultures, Paschal Preston maps the major contours of change as well as the broader industrial, organizational, institutional and cultural factors shaping journalism practices over the past two decades.

The New New Journalism: Conversations with America's Best Nonfiction Writers on Their Craft
2
 
 

The New New Journalism: Conversations with America's Best Nonfiction Writers on Their Craft

Forty years after Tom Wolfe, Hunter S. Thompson, and Gay Talese launched the New Journalism movement, Robert S. Boynton sits down with nineteen practitioners of what he calls the New New Journalism to discuss their methods, writings and careers.
